## Changelog — ChipGate Reader v3.2 (for weekly eng sync)

Defaults changed for the Tarnby Marathon deployment. Read-window debounce moved from 250ms to 400ms after duplicate chip reads at the Hollis Bridge mat. Antenna gain auto-tuning is now on by default; the manual override remains but resets on reboot. Batch upload interval shortened so split times reach the Pacemark dashboard faster. These apply to all readers flashed after this week. The new default values are as follows.

deployment values, tawep-kajof:
RALAEL_PIN=0655
RALAEL_METRICS_HOST=metrics.ralael.paliqsys.internal
RALAEL_LOG_LEVEL=info
RALAEL_TENANT=rusok

Subject: Consent banner rollout — phase one live

Hi all,

The new Claribell consent banner is live for 10% of traffic as of this morning. New team members: the banner controls cookie categories and writes preferences to the Vetch consent service, so any change here touches analytics and ads pipelines. Phase two expands to 50% next week if opt-in rates hold steady. Report rendering glitches in the rollout thread, not direct messages. The deployed build is identified by the token below.

build token for fajop-kageg: htk14_a2d40227103e0f

Alert: BackendPoolDegraded. This fires when the Quillgate load balancer marks two or more backends as unhealthy based on failed health-check probes. The checks run every ten seconds against the status endpoint; three consecutive failures remove a node from rotation. Most often the cause is a stalled deploy or a saturated connection pool. Triage steps and escalation guidance are documented on the internal page below.

dashboard of bagep-taguf = https://vault.nelvrodata.internal/ticket

**Runbook: Fan-out service account recovery (Hummingmail)**

Context for contractors: when the notification fan-out hits backpressure, the Hummingmail dispatcher sheds load by pausing its service account. If the pause exceeds 30 minutes, the account auto-locks and queued notifications hold in the overflow tier. Recovery steps: confirm consumer lag has dropped below threshold, then open the account console and select reactivate. The console will ask for verification before resuming dispatch; supply the recovery passphrase listed below.

vault phrase of yaguf-hahaf = druath-holix